Common Wood Flooring Replacement Jobs
Residential wood flooring replacement - upgrades existing floors to enhance home appearance and value.
Damage or wear repair - replacing sections of wood flooring affected by water, scratches, or structural issues.
Old flooring removal and installation - removing outdated or damaged wood floors and installing new, durable options.
Pattern and style updates - replacing plain or worn flooring with patterned or textured wood designs.
Subfloor preparation - ensuring a solid, level base before new wood flooring installation.
Complete floor overhaul - replacing entire wood flooring systems for a fresh, cohesive look.
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Different wood flooring options, including hardwood and engineered wood, can be replaced to match existing styles or update the look of a space.
When is replacement necessary instead of repair? Replacement is often needed when the flooring is severely damaged, warped, or worn beyond repair, affecting appearance and stability.
What should property owners consider before replacing wood flooring? It's important to choose a durable wood type, consider the existing subfloor condition, and select a finish that complements the space.
Can existing flooring be preserved during replacement? In some cases, portions of the existing flooring can be retained, but often complete removal is required for a seamless new installation.
